> Direct buffer memory leak in Solr Java Client

> We use the Solr Java client in a log-running service to update documents in
> an index. As it turns out the Solr client allocates direct buffers that
> accumulate and never get released until JVM restart. After some hundreds of
> thousands instances of java.nio.DirectByteBuffer haven been created the
> system gets stuck and OutOfMemoryErrors occur inside the JVM.
> !Bildschirmfoto vom 2024-07-18 13-23-06.png!
> Unfortunately the JVM does not terminate itself, probably because this is not
> an issue of Java heap memory. Therefore the service could not be restarted
> automatically but requires user interaction.
> Although we have a rather complex scenario, we can almost certainly rule out
> that the leak is due to missing close() calls on the SolrClient instances
> within the JVM. SolrClients are generally reused during the lifetime of the
> JVM.
> The Solr client was created like in the following code
> {code:java}
> SolrClient client = new Http2SolrClient.Builder("my-url").build();{code}
>
> The Solr requests were made like in the following code
> {code:java}
> QueryRequest request = new QueryRequest(params);
>
> request.process(client, "my-collection");{code}
> A heap dump taken from an affected JVM showed the following instance counts:
> {noformat}
> org.apache.solr.client.solrj.impl.Http2SolrClient 2
> org.eclipse.jetty.io.LogarithmicArrayByteBufferPool 1
> org.eclipse.jetty.io.MappedByteBufferPool 2
> java.nio.DirectByteBuffer 458485{noformat}
>
> The DirectByteBuffers seem to be held alive by a thread-local map.
